On Wed, 28 Jun 2000, Alexander Leidinger wrote: > On 28 Jun, Neil Blakey-Milner wrote: > > >> Any reason not to put this into bsd.port.mk? > >> > >> make update > > > > It will break the system at least 20% of the time. Change 20% to 100% > > for gnome, kde, xpm, png, tiff, jpeg, and so forth. > > I've successfully updated png/tiff/jpeg and some gnome packages > (core/libs, but not from 1.0.x to 1.2.x) this way. 100% is to much, but > even 10% is to much for "make update". > Can the portmaintainer add a flag: NO_UPDATE="major jump in version - keep old version too" Or UPDATE_OK="1.0.3" meaning it's ok to upgrade if the previous version is 1.0.3 or higher.
